SNAP 8 reactor and shield

SNAP 8 is a nuclear powerplant intended to produce approximately 30 kw of electric power output for use in spacecraft. The system employs a nuclear reactor as the heat source for a mercury Rankine cycle power conversion system. Information is given on the design of the SNAP 8 reactor and shield, the performance requirements, design, weight, and operating characteristics of the SNAP 8 reactor are suramarized and a typical shield is discussed. The effects of spacecraft configuration and payload dose tolerance on shield weight for unmanned spacecraft are discussed. Approximate relationships are presented to facilitate rough estimates of shield weights for preliminary design studies of unmanned spacecraft employing the SNAP 8 reactor. (auth)
